Step-by-Step Guide: Printing Photos In-Store at Walgreens

For those who prefer the immediacy and hands-on approach, printing photos in-store at Walgreens is a fantastic option. Walgreens photo kiosks are designed for ease of use, allowing you to quickly transform your digital images into physical prints.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you navigate the process:

  1. Locate a Walgreens Photo Kiosk: Head to your nearest Walgreens store and find the photo kiosk. These are usually located in the photo department or near the front of the store. If you're unsure, an employee can point you in the right direction.
  2. Connect Your Device: The kiosk will prompt you to connect your device. You can typically use a USB drive, memory card, or your smartphone. If using a smartphone, you may need to connect via a USB cable or use the Walgreens app to wirelessly transfer photos.
  3. Select Your Photos: Once your device is connected, browse your photos and select the ones you want to print. The kiosk usually displays thumbnails of your images, making it easy to choose. You can select multiple photos at once.
  4. Edit Your Photos (Optional): Before printing, you have the option to edit your photos. The kiosk offers basic editing tools such as cropping, rotating, adjusting brightness, and removing red-eye. Use these tools to enhance your photos if needed.
  5. Choose Print Sizes and Quantities: Select the desired print size for each photo. Walgreens offers various sizes, such as 4x6, 5x7, and 8x10. Specify the number of copies you want for each photo.
  6. Review Your Order: Take a moment to review your order to ensure everything is correct. Check the selected photos, print sizes, and quantities. Make any necessary adjustments before proceeding.
  7. Place Your Order: Once you're satisfied with your order, follow the kiosk's instructions to place it. You'll typically need to enter your payment information. Walgreens accepts various payment methods, including credit cards and cash.
  8. Print Your Photos: After placing your order, the kiosk will begin printing your photos. The printing time depends on the number of prints and the store's current workload. Wait for your photos to be printed and dispensed.
  9. Collect Your Prints: Once your photos are printed, collect them from the kiosk. Check to make sure you have all the prints you ordered and that they are of satisfactory quality.

Ordering Prints Online or Through the Walgreens App

For ultimate convenience, ordering prints online or through the Walgreens app is the way to go. This method allows you to upload your photos, customize your order, and pick it up at your local Walgreens store, often within an hour. Here’s how to do it:

  1. Download the Walgreens App or Visit the Website: If you haven't already, download the Walgreens app from the App Store or Google Play. Alternatively, you can visit the Walgreens Photo website on your computer.
  2. Create an Account or Log In: If you're a new user, you'll need to create an account. If you already have a Walgreens account, simply log in.
  3. Upload Your Photos: Once logged in, navigate to the photo printing section and upload your photos. You can upload photos from your computer, smartphone, or social media accounts like Facebook and Instagram.
  4. Select Print Sizes and Quantities: Choose the desired print sizes for each photo. Walgreens offers a variety of sizes, from standard 4x6 prints to larger formats. Specify the number of copies you want for each photo.
  5. Edit Your Photos (Optional): Before adding your photos to the cart, you can edit them using the online or app tools. These tools allow you to crop, rotate, adjust brightness, and apply filters.
  6. Add to Cart and Review Your Order: Once you've selected your photos and customized your order, add them to your cart. Review your order to ensure everything is correct. Check the selected photos, print sizes, and quantities.
  7. Choose Your Pickup Location: Select your preferred Walgreens store for pickup. The app or website will show you a list of nearby stores.
  8. Place Your Order: Follow the instructions to place your order. You'll need to enter your payment information. Walgreens accepts various payment methods, including credit cards and PayPal.
  9. Wait for Confirmation: After placing your order, you'll receive a confirmation email or notification. This confirmation will let you know when your order is ready for pickup, typically within an hour.
  10. Pick Up Your Prints: Head to your chosen Walgreens store and pick up your prints. You'll usually need to show your confirmation email or notification and a photo ID.

Tips for Getting the Best Photo Prints at Walgreens

To ensure you receive the highest quality photo prints at Walgreens, consider these helpful tips. Attention to detail in preparation and selection can significantly impact the final outcome. Let's explore how to make the most of your photo printing experience.

  • Choose High-Resolution Images: Resolution is key. Always start with the highest resolution images available. Low-resolution photos can appear blurry or pixelated when printed, especially in larger formats. Check the file size of your photos; larger file sizes usually indicate higher resolution. If you're unsure, opt for the original, uncompressed version of the image.
  • Calibrate Your Monitor: What you see on your screen may not be exactly what you get in print. Calibrating your monitor ensures that the colors and brightness levels are accurate. This is especially important for photos with subtle color variations. You can use online tools or professional calibration devices to adjust your monitor settings.
  • Edit Your Photos Carefully: While Walgreens offers basic editing tools, it's best to do more extensive editing before uploading your photos. Adjust brightness, contrast, and color balance to enhance your images. Be careful not to over-edit, as this can lead to unnatural-looking prints. Software like Adobe Photoshop or GIMP can be used for advanced editing.
  • Consider the Print Size: The size of your print should match the resolution of your image. Printing a small photo at a large size can result in a blurry image. As a general rule, aim for at least 300 DPI (dots per inch) for sharp, detailed prints. Walgreens' website or app may provide recommendations for optimal print sizes based on your image resolution.
  • Check for Special Offers: Walgreens frequently offers discounts and promotions on photo prints. Check their website or app for current deals before placing your order. You can often find coupons or promo codes that can save you money. Signing up for Walgreens' email list can also keep you informed about upcoming sales.
  • Review Your Order Carefully: Before finalizing your order, take a moment to review everything. Double-check the selected photos, print sizes, and quantities. Make sure you've chosen the correct pickup location and payment method. Errors can be difficult to correct after the order has been placed.
  • Experiment with Different Finishes: Walgreens offers various print finishes, such as glossy and matte. Glossy prints have a shiny, reflective surface that enhances colors and details. Matte prints have a non-reflective surface that reduces glare and fingerprints. Experiment with different finishes to see which you prefer for different types of photos.
  • Consider Professional Prints for Important Photos: For special occasions or cherished memories, consider opting for professional-quality prints. These prints are typically produced using higher-quality materials and printing techniques, resulting in sharper, more vibrant images that will last longer.
